Planting & Care Guide
Ideal Location
Plant Japanese Astilbe ‘Peach Blossom’ in locations receiving full sun to partial shade. This flexible light requirement makes it suitable for diverse garden settings, from woodland edges to sunnier borders. While the plant thrives in partial shade, it produces abundant flowers even with good sun exposure.
Soil & Watering
Astilbe ‘Peach Blossom’ thrives in organically rich, evenly moist, well-drained soil. Regular watering is essential—keep the soil consistently moist but not waterlogged. This preference makes it ideal for garden areas near water features or in naturally moist microclimates. Incorporating organic matter into planting holes improves soil structure and moisture retention.
Pruning & Maintenance
This Japanese Astilbe requires only low-level maintenance. Deadheading spent flowers encourages a tidier appearance, though the dried seed heads add winter interest. In early spring, cut back any dead foliage from the previous season. No significant pruning is necessary—simply allow the plant to develop its natural compact mound shape. Quick Facts
| Scientific Name | Astilbe ‘Peach Blossom’ |
| Common Name | Japanese Astilbe |
| Winter Hardiness | -35°C |
| Mature Height | 40-50 cm |
| Growth Rate | Average |
| Growth Habit | Compact mound |
| Leave Color | Fern-like deep green, glossy foliage |
| Flower Color | Pale peachy-pink |
| Bloom Period | Late spring – early summer |
| Repeat Blooming | No |
| Special Feature | Profusely flowering Astilbe. Belongs to the Japonica Group |
| Sun Exposure | Full sun to partial shade |
| Soil Type | Organically rich, evenly moist, well-drained |
| Water Needs | Regular watering, keep consistently moist |
| Maintenance Level | Low |
| Pollinator Friendly | No |

Frequently Asked Questions
Is Astilbe ‘Peach Blossom’ winter hardy in cold climates?
Yes, this Japanese Astilbe is extremely winter hardy, tolerating temperatures down to -35°C. It’s an excellent choice for northern gardens and regions with harsh winters, returning reliably each spring.
Does Astilbe ‘Peach Blossom’ bloom more than once per season?
No, Japanese Astilbe ‘Peach Blossom’ blooms once per season during late spring to early summer. However, the profuse flowering during this period creates a spectacular display that justifies its garden placement.
Can I grow Astilbe ‘Peach Blossom’ in full sun?
Yes, Astilbe ‘Peach Blossom’ adapts well to full sun to partial shade. For best results, ensure consistent moisture in sunnier locations, as increased sun exposure increases water needs.
